UNITED STATES v. LEMONS

No. 15749.

67 F.Supp. 985 (1946)

UNITED STATES v. LEMONS.

District Court, W. D. Missouri, W. D.

October 12, 1946.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Sam M. Wear, U. S. Atty., of Kansas City, Mo., for plaintiff.

Elmo B. Hunter, of Kansas City, Mo., for defendant.


RIDGE, District Judge.

An indictment was returned in this Court on October 1, 1943, charging defendant, in 7 counts, with having violated the "National Stolen Property Act."
